Have your voice heard in local elections
Don’t miss your chance to weigh in on the next parish election on April 21. Early voting will run throughout next week, April 9-14. Voting will take place from 8:30-6 p.m. daily at the Registrar of Voters Office, in the courthouse at 15045 River Road in Hahnville, or at the Arterbury building, 14564 River Road in New Sarpy. April 17 is the last day to request an absentee mail ballot for the election.
